pub struct IdentityArtifactReference {
pub kind: IdentityArtifactKind,
pub schema: String,
pub artifact_id: String,
pub operator_id: String,
pub sha256: String,
pub uri: Option<String>,
}Fields§
§kind: IdentityArtifactKind§schema: String§artifact_id: String§operator_id: String§sha256: String§uri: Option<String>Trait Implementations§
Source§impl Clone for IdentityArtifactReference
impl Clone for IdentityArtifactReference
Source§fn clone(&self) -> IdentityArtifactReference
fn clone(&self) -> IdentityArtifactReference
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for IdentityArtifactReference
impl Debug for IdentityArtifactReference
Source§impl<'de> Deserialize<'de> for IdentityArtifactReference
impl<'de> Deserialize<'de> for IdentityArtifactReference
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l Eq for IdentityArtifactReference
impl StructuralPartialEq for IdentityArtifactReference
Auto Trait Implementations§
impl Freeze for IdentityArtifactReference
impl RefUnwindSafe for IdentityArtifactReference
impl Send for IdentityArtifactReference
impl Sync for IdentityArtifactReference
impl Unpin for IdentityArtifactReference
impl UnsafeUnpin for IdentityArtifactReference
impl UnwindSafe for IdentityArtifactReference
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more